Skier dies after being caught in avalanche in Spain
A Spanish skier died on Saturday after being caught in an avalanche in the Pyrenees mountains, police said, adding they were investigating whether the man had been off piste.
The 31-year-old Spaniard from Barcelona was skiing in the Baqueira Beret ski resort when the avalanche hit, a spokesman for the Mossos d'Esquadra police force in the northeastern region of Catalonia told AFP.
He would not reveal his identity.
The skier was transferred to hospital but died there from his injuries, the spokesman said.
